Tracking My Words

I was asked yesterday how I track my word count and all of that. This year I’m trying something a little new. Usually I track my words on my paper tracker. (Like the one in the image below.) I do most of my writing in sprints, so I just use this sprint tracker.

Like I said above though, this year I’m doing something a little different, I am using the tracker above, but I’m also tracking everything in my Notion. I love both ways for different reasons. I’ve always been a paper and pen kind of girl. Loving new notebooks and pens, but when I saw author Sarra Cannon’s Notion layout I knew I wanted to try it. So I pretty much set mine up as close to her’s as I could. You can check her video out HERE.

The reason I’m loving Notion so much, is because I can go back say next Preptober and see exactly what I was working on when. I can go back during NaNo next year or the following and see how many words I was writing at any given day. I love that I can go back and see. With paper planners and trackers, it’s hard to keep all that data and paper around that long.
